How disable "Authentication required" dialog?

Hi

I have a network with several users machines on Archlinux and a CUPS print server on Ubuntu, name "file-server".
The users machines have the LIBCUPS package only, the file /etc/cups/client.conf contain:

ServerName file-server

The CUPS server has four printers and not has auto discovery of remote printers activated. The file /etc/cups/cups-browsed.conf:

BrowseRemoteProtocols none

All is working, but in user machines each 5 minutes appears a login dialog: "Authentication required for Laserjet printer". The Laserjet printer is already configured in CUPS server with other name and is working without problems, not authentication required.
